Modern businesses are drowning in data sources. In fact, companies annually lose $1.5 trillion due to ineffective data management. Customer relationship management systems, enterprise resource planning platforms, cloud applications, and legacy databases—each holds critical information, yet few speak the same language. This fragmentation creates operational blind spots, slows decision-making, and drives up costs.
The challenge isn’t just technical. It’s strategic. Companies that master data integration gain a clear competitive edge through faster insights, better customer experiences, and improved efficiency. Those that don’t risk falling behind as competitors move ahead with unified, accessible data.
This article explores the most pressing data integration challenges organizations face today, showing how they manifest across industries such as banking and e-commerce. Drawing on Neontri’s experience delivering large-scale integration projects, it also shares actionable recommendations to help businesses overcome barriers and unlock the full value of their data.
Key takeaways:
- Data silos and fragmentation block organizations from achieving unified insights, costing enterprises an average of $12.9 million annually in lost productivity.
- Industry-specific challenges vary significantly: banking faces strict regulatory complexity and legacy infrastructure, while e-commerce deals with multi-channel synchronization and peak-period system overloads.
- Strategic integration separates market leaders from laggards. Companies that master data integration gain competitive advantages through faster insights, better customer experiences, and improved operational efficiency.
Challenges of data integration
The gap between recognizing the importance of data integration and actually achieving it remains wide for most organizations. Teams understand the goal of unified, accessible data, but continue to face obstacles that slow progress.
Let’s look at the most common challenges of data integration and, more importantly, the practical solutions that help businesses overcome them.
| Challenge | Description | Solution |
|---|---|---|
| Data silos and fragmentation | Customer, transaction, and operational data often sit in isolated systems. | Adopt unified data fabric or data mesh architectures with automated pipelines and shared semantic layers. Connect CRM (Customer Relationship Management), ERP (Enterprise Resource Planning), and marketing platforms using real-time syncing and pre-built connectors for consistent data access. |
| Inconsistent data formats and quality | Data from multiple sources often uses incompatible formats and standards, which causes errors, duplicates, and inconsistencies. | Use master data management (MDM) with automated validation, cleansing, and deduplication to standardize formats and improve accuracy across systems. |
| Legacy system integration | About 70% of enterprises still use legacy systems lacking modern APIs, which complicates integration and stifles innovation. These systems require custom connectors and manual interventions. | Connect legacy mainframes and databases to modern applications through API gateways and middleware. Apply a phased modernization strategy using microservices to gradually replace outdated components. |
| Scalability and performance limitations | Point-to-point integrations become bottlenecks as data volume grows, causing delays and failures. | Transition from point-to-point integrations to hub-and-spoke or event-driven architectures. Use cloud-native platforms with auto-scaling and distributed processing to manage growing data workloads efficiently. |
| Security, compliance, and governance risks | As organizations integrate data from many sources, they expand the surface exposed to cyber threats and compliance risks. | Implement end-to-end encryption, role-based access, and continuous compliance monitoring. Incorporate privacy-by-design principles and maintain automated audit trails to meet GDPR, PCI DSS, and DORA standards. |
| Real-time vs. batch integration complexity | 70% of businesses require real-time analytics, but some of them still rely on batch processing, leading to outdated insights and missed opportunities | Adopt Change Data Capture (CDC), stream processing, and event-driven pipelines to enable real-time data flows, dashboards, and alerts. |
| Cost and resource constraints | Nearly 80% of organizations struggle to find and retain data science and analytics talent. The global shortage of skilled data engineers has raised integration costs by about 30%, making complex projects slower and more expensive to deliver. | Use low-code/no-code integration tools and managed cloud services to reduce engineering workload, speed up delivery, and control costs. |
Struggling with data silos and legacy system integration?
Our software engineering experts help you eliminate data silos, modernize legacy applications, and build scalable digital solutions with proven integration strategies.
Data integration challenges in the banking industry
The banking sector operates in a uniquely demanding environment. Regulations are tighter, legacy infrastructure runs deeper, and the cost of integration failure is far higher than in most industries. At the same time, modernization efforts are complicated by years of technical debt, creating challenges that require careful planning and expertise.
Below are some of the key data integration challenges in banking, along with practical solutions and recommendations for how to address them.
Outdated interbank and payment network infrastructure
Financial institutions still heavily rely on legacy messaging systems such as SWIFT and ACH files—reliable but rigid frameworks built decades ago for batch processing and limited data exchange. These systems were never designed for real-time payments, digital wallets, or the speed and connectivity that modern networks demand. As a result, adding new payment types or partners often requires months of customization, which delays rollout, raises costs, and limits innovation.
How to overcome: Adopt the ISO 20022 standard, now mandatory for key cross-border payments and major markets such as the EU and US (Fedwire since July 2025), to unify payment messaging and improve data quality. Use middleware to bridge legacy systems with modern payment rails, and deploy modular APIs to add new payment types or partners without altering core code.
Neontri’s recommendation: Plan a six- to twelve-month ISO 20022 rollout with system upgrades, testing, staff training, and phased implementation to avoid disruption. Assign IT, compliance, and project management leads to coordinate the transition, and prepare contingency plans to keep operations stable if issues arise.
Explore more: Data Migration from Legacy Systems: Proven Strategies for Risk-Free Modernization
Complex regulatory data standards
With expanding requirements, such as Basel III for capital adequacy, IFRS 9 for credit loss calculations, and DORA for operational resilience, banks face growing challenges in managing regulatory data. Each framework defines key data elements, like customer identifiers, risk categories, and transaction types, differently. Because of these differences, the same information must be extracted, transformed, and reported in multiple formats for various regulators.
How to overcome: Use metadata-driven frameworks to map data once and automatically create reports for different regulations. Centralized mapping means updates are quick when rules change, and automation cuts down on errors, effort, and compliance costs.
Neontri’s recommendation: Focus first on the regulation with the highest compliance risk or reporting volume. Use it to test and refine the metadata framework, then expand to other areas. Assign clear ownership for maintaining mappings and tracking regulatory updates to keep reporting consistent and efficient.
Cross-border data privacy and security risks
Banking data, including account numbers, transactions, and personal details, remains a prime target for cybercriminals. In 2024, 63% of financial institutions reported more destructive cyberattacks, with average breach costs reaching $5.85 million and over 254 million records leaked worldwide. Strengthening cybersecurity in banking has become essential as threats grow more sophisticated and financially motivated.
Cross-border data transfers add further complexity, as regulations such as GDPR and CCPA impose varying rules on storage, protection, and access. Integration systems often move data without adequate safeguards: developers may leave sensitive details in logs, or APIs may expose more information than necessary, creating compliance gaps and potential breach points.
How to overcome: Encrypt data in transit and at rest to protect it across all integration flows. Use real-time monitoring to detect unusual access or transfers. Apply role-based access controls to enforce least-privilege access, and embed data residency rules into workflows so information automatically follows local regulations.
Fragmented customer and transaction data
Customer data is often distributed across multiple systems, with checking accounts, mortgages, credit cards, and investments managed separately. Transaction histories and digital interactions are stored in isolation, preventing a complete customer view. Consequently, relationship managers lack context, marketing efforts overlap, and risk models miss critical behavioral signals.
This fragmentation has become a serious competitive disadvantage. Digital-native banks and fintechs deliver seamless, personalized experiences through unified data, while traditional institutions struggle to match that agility with siloed infrastructure.
How to overcome: Implement real-time integration platforms to unify data across products and channels, creating a single customer view. Modern tools handle large, complex datasets without affecting performance, while master data management connects all accounts and interactions to one customer identity, even across legacy systems.
Raiffeisen Bank International, for instance, achieved a 60% boost in marketing performance after implementing real-time data integration, proving the value of unified customer data.
Neontri’s recommendation: Prioritize integration projects by their impact on customer experience, compliance risk, and revenue potential. Apply a simple scoring model (for example, rating each factor from 1 to 5) to rank initiatives and focus resources on those with the highest overall value.
Even with careful prioritization, businesses often face data chaos to scattered insights, making it difficult to fully connect disparate information
Real-time fraud and risk detection
Fraudsters move quickly. A compromised card can be used in multiple locations within minutes, and unauthorized transfers must be stopped before settlement. Yet some banks still depend on batch processing that reviews transactions hours or days later.
Batch systems also frustrate legitimate customers. Payments are declined because risk models lack real-time data, and support teams can only advise clients to wait for nightly updates. In an era of instant transactions, such delays erode satisfaction and trust.
How to overcome: Adopt stream processing and event-driven analytics to detect anomalies as they happen. Transactions are analyzed in real time against fraud patterns, behavior profiles, and risk rules. Suspicious activity triggers immediate alerts or automated actions, while machine learning models continuously refine detection accuracy.
Neontri’s recommendation: Invest in AI-driven, real-time analytics as a core defense against fraud. Institutions using these systems report up to 60% lower losses, along with stronger customer trust and financial stability.
External partner integration
Banks depend on a wide network of partners—payment processors, credit bureaus, identity services, merchant acquirers, and data providers. Each uses different technical standards, security requirements, and data formats. Some support modern APIs, while others rely on legacy protocols. Managing these third-party integrations can be time-consuming, with bank-to-partner connections often taking three to nine months depending on internal complexity.
These connections are often fragile. Partners may update APIs without notice or miss certificate renewals, and without proper monitoring, issues often surface only after transactions fail or customers complain.
How to overcome: Establish a standard process for connecting new partners, using consistent authentication methods, data formats, and error handling across all integrations. Use pre-built connectors for major providers instead of building each integration from scratch. Choose platforms that continuously monitor partner connections and alert teams the moment a failure occurs.
Neontri’s recommendation: Create a partner integration guide with technical standards and testing requirements so onboarding becomes repeatable instead of starting from scratch each time. Negotiate upfront for advance notice on API changes and include integration uptime in your contracts—make reliability a requirement, not an afterthought.
Integration bottlenecks between systems
While external integrations introduce complexity with partners, banks face similar challenges inside their own environments. Direct links between core banking, card processing, lending, and digital systems create fragile architectures. Each connection becomes a potential failure point, and a single system change can disrupt several others. As integrations multiply, maintenance costs rise and outages become more frequent.
How to overcome: Use a central integration hub so each system connects once rather than through multiple direct links. This reduces architectural complexity by up to 80%, improving reliability, visibility, and security across the environment. With this model, banks can introduce new products or channels faster and with fewer disruptions.
Data integration challenges in the e-commerce industry
E-commerce depends on tightly connected systems. Imagine a customer adding a product to their cart, only to find it “out of stock” at checkout. Real-time integration prevents these breakdowns, ensuring accurate stock levels, consistent pricing, and seamless order fulfillment.
When systems fall out of sync, stock becomes unreliable, promotions misfire, and checkout slows, directly impacting sales and customer trust. Effective integration keeps information aligned across all platforms, creating smooth operations and a unified shopping experience.
Inconsistent product information across platforms
Product data rarely looks the same across channels. Updates made on a retailer’s website must also appear on Amazon, eBay, Google Shopping, social media, and mobile apps, but each platform has its own rules for descriptions, categories, and images. What displays correctly on one site may fail on another, and product variants such as size or color are often structured differently. Since 87% of customers consider product content a key factor when buying online, even small inconsistencies can quickly erode trust and sales.
Maintaining accuracy manually only makes the problem worse. With thousands of SKUs across multiple marketplaces, inconsistencies in pricing, descriptions, or availability are inevitable. Customers encounter mixed information, leading to confusion, loss of trust, and ultimately lost sales.
How to overcome: Use automation and standardized data models to keep catalog information consistent across all channels. A centralized Product Information Management (PIM) system automatically updates and reformats product details, reducing manual work and listing errors.
Neontri’s recommendation: Choose a PIM solution that can scale with your catalog and support advanced capabilities such as variant management, secure data governance, and collaborative workflows. Additionally, consider the following key selection criteria: integration ease, vendor support, cost-effectiveness, and scalability. Modern systems also leverage AI to enhance product accuracy and drive faster growth
Disconnected customer data across digital touchpoints
Customers interact across multiple channels such as mobile apps, websites, social media, and physical stores. But these actions often appear as separate records. Without unified data, personalization, cart recovery, and marketing attribution all break down. Brands lose visibility into the full customer journey, leading to wasted spend and missed opportunities.
How to overcome: Connect all digital touchpoints through a unified data layer to create a single customer view. Customer Data Platforms (CDPs) integrate behavioral information from web, mobile, email, social, and in-store sources, matching identities across devices and sessions to enable accurate targeting and personalization.
Neontri’s recommendation: Leverage AI-driven CDPs to move from reactive to predictive personalization. With predictive AI use in CDPs growing 57% year over year, adopting these capabilities now helps brands anticipate customer needs, deliver real-time relevance, and strengthen loyalty at scale.
Complex inventory and order synchronization across platforms
Coordinating stock and orders across multiple sales channels is one of the most demanding aspects of e-commerce operations. Warehouses, dropshipping partners, and marketplaces all work with the same inventory, and even small timing gaps can cause overselling or stockouts. Order routing becomes complicated when items ship from different locations, and returns often disrupt accuracy if data isn’t properly reconciled.
How to overcome: Adopt an Order Management System (OMS) that centralizes stock visibility and fulfillment logic. It allocates inventory dynamically and directs orders to the right warehouse or supplier based on availability and location. Paired with middleware that connects marketplaces and logistics systems, this approach improves order accuracy, shortens delivery times, and reduces manual coordination.
Neontri’s recommendation: Select an Order Management System that centralizes inventory and incorporates AI-driven demand forecasting to reduce stockouts and automate returns reconciliation.
System overload during peak sales periods
Events like Black Friday, Cyber Monday, and holiday sales can generate traffic surges ten times higher than normal. Integration systems that perform well under average loads often fail under pressure: APIs time out, batch processes stall, and inventory updates lag, leading to overselling and delayed order confirmations.
How to overcome: Use cloud-native, auto-scaling infrastructure to manage fluctuating demand. Modern integration platforms can automatically add capacity during traffic spikes and scale down afterward, optimizing both performance and cost. Event-driven architectures queue transactions instead of dropping them, while proactive load testing helps identify weak points before peak periods.
Exposure to data breaches and compliance violations
E-commerce integrations handle sensitive data such as payments, addresses, and purchase histories, making security a constant concern. Misconfigured APIs, unencrypted transfers, or exposed logs can create serious vulnerabilities, while third-party tools may access more information than necessary. With strict frameworks like GDPR, CCPA, and PCI-DSS, even a single breach can result in fines, disclosure obligations, and lasting reputational damage.
How to overcome: Protect data through end-to-end encryption and tokenization, reducing exposure of sensitive details. Use integration platforms certified under SOC 2 or ISO 27001 to ensure strong security practices and regular audits. Apply data loss prevention tools to detect confidential information in logs or test environments before it becomes a compliance risk.
Shortage of skilled integration and data specialists
Some e-commerce businesses, especially smaller ones, lack in-house integration or data engineering expertise but face the same technical demands as larger competitors. Connecting e-commerce platforms, inventory, shipping, accounting, marketing, and analytics systems requires skills that are hard to find and expensive to hire.
How to overcome: Close skill gaps through managed service partnerships or low-code integration platforms.
Neontri’s recommendation: When selecting providers of third-party integration services, evaluate more than just technical fit. Prioritize reliability, industry expertise, compliance readiness, and long-term support. Ensure the solution is scalable, customizable, and aligned with your business goals and budget. Avoid vendor lock-in by choosing providers that use open standards, and review contracts carefully to catch hidden costs or restrictive terms.
Stop letting integration challenges slow your growth
Partner with Neontri to implement cutting-edge technologies that optimize operations, reduce operational costs, and turn data integration challenges into competitive advantages.
Next steps: Assess your integration readiness
After exploring the most common integration challenges and their solutions, consider where your organization stands:
- Are customer journeys visible across all channels, or are interactions still siloed by the system?
- Does the infrastructure support real-time data processing, or does it rely on batch updates?
- Are governance frameworks and security controls in place to manage data across integrated systems?
- Are integration outcomes being measured—such as error reduction, faster processes, and improved customer experiences?
The answers to these questions help identify which integration challenges are most pressing and where to prioritize improvement efforts.
Streamline data integration with Neontri
Neontri specializes in breaking down data silos and building unified data architectures that connect legacy systems with modern applications. With over a decade of experience and more than 400 successful projects across banking, fintech, and e-commerce, we offer integration services tailored to the real challenges outlined in this article.
We help organizations:
- Upgrade legacy systems while keeping operations running smoothly.
- Bring data together from multiple sources for faster, better decisions.
- Build scalable integration frameworks that replace fragile, point-to-point setups.
- Protect data and ensure compliance through robust governance and security practices.
Our senior engineers combine deep expertise in API development, system integration, and cloud-native architectures to turn integration challenges into competitive advantages.
Ready to streamline your data ecosystem? Contact Neontri to discuss your integration needs.
Final thoughts
Data integration issues can be solved with the right strategy. Start by addressing the areas that most impact customer experience or revenue, validate results through measurable outcomes, and then expand step by step.
The organizations that succeed aren’t those with flawless technology—they’re the ones that move data efficiently, maintain quality, and adapt quickly.
FAQ
What are the challenges of cross-platform data integration?
Integrating data across multiple systems is challenging because platforms often use different architectures, formats, and security standards. These mismatches lead to silos, inconsistent information, and complex data management. Using middleware and standardized formats such as JSON or XML helps align systems and enable secure, reliable data exchange.
What are real-time data integration challenges?
Handling data in real time introduces problems like latency, synchronization errors, and inconsistent updates, particularly with large or distributed datasets. Fragmented infrastructure can slow event processing or cause failures. Achieving low-latency performance while keeping data accurate and fault-tolerant requires robust streaming frameworks and continuous monitoring.
How to ensure the data integration strategy remains adaptable to future regulatory and technological changes?
Adaptability depends on building flexibility into the foundation. Modular, API-first architectures make it easier to update systems as new regulations, tools, or data standards emerge. When combined with regular roadmap reviews and cloud-native, AI-driven solutions, these architectures allow organizations to stay compliant and evolve without major disruptions.
How can companies minimize operational disruption and risk during large-scale integration or modernization projects?
The most effective way to reduce risk is through careful planning and controlled execution. Phased rollouts supported by comprehensive testing and staff training help identify issues early, while dedicated cross-functional leads ensure smooth coordination across teams. Maintaining fallback systems and clear communication throughout the process further safeguards day-to-day operations during the transition.
What are the measurable business benefits and ROI of investing in these integration solutions?
Investing in modern integration brings measurable and long-term value. Unified data systems reduce manual errors, speed up product launches, and enhance customer experience. In industries like banking and e-commerce, organizations that modernize their data integration have reported 20-30% higher conversion rates, lower operational costs, and faster access to reliable insights that support better strategic decisions.